115179645248958670848 is an even composite number. It is composed of six distinct prime numbers multiplied together. It has a total of five thousand, one hundred eighty-four divisors.

Prime factorization of 115179645248958670848:

211 × 32 × 133 × 172 × 372 × 1933

(2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 3 × 3 × 13 × 13 × 13 × 17 × 17 × 37 × 37 × 193 × 193 × 193)
